Package org.robovm.apple.coreimage
Class CIDataMatrixCodeDescriptor
- java.lang.Object
-
- org.robovm.rt.bro.NativeObject
-
- org.robovm.objc.ObjCObject
-
- org.robovm.apple.foundation.NSObject
-
- org.robovm.apple.coreimage.CIBarcodeDescriptor
-
- org.robovm.apple.coreimage.CIDataMatrixCodeDescriptor
-
- All Implemented Interfaces:
NSCoding
,NSObjectProtocol
,NSSecureCoding
,org.robovm.objc.ObjCProtocol
public class CIDataMatrixCodeDescriptor extends CIBarcodeDescriptor
- Since:
- Available in iOS 11.0 and later.
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static class
CIDataMatrixCodeDescriptor.CIDataMatrixCodeDescriptorPtr
-
Nested classes/interfaces inherited from class org.robovm.apple.coreimage.CIBarcodeDescriptor
CIBarcodeDescriptor.CIBarcodeDescriptorPtr
-
Nested classes/interfaces inherited from class org.robovm.apple.foundation.NSObject
NSObject.Handle, NSObject.Marshaler, NSObject.NoRetainMarshaler, NSObject.NSKeyValueObserver, NSObject.NSObjectPtr, NSObject.SkipInit
-
-
Field Summary
-
Fields inherited from class org.robovm.apple.foundation.NSObject
FLAG_NO_RETAIN
-
-
Constructor Summary
Constructors Modifier Constructor Description CIDataMatrixCodeDescriptor()
CIDataMatrixCodeDescriptor(NSData errorCorrectedPayload, long rowCount, long columnCount, CIDataMatrixCodeECCVersion eccVersion)
protected
CIDataMatrixCodeDescriptor(NSObject.Handle h, long handle)
protected
CIDataMatrixCodeDescriptor(NSObject.SkipInit skipInit)
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description static CIDataMatrixCodeDescriptor
descriptor(NSData errorCorrectedPayload, long rowCount, long columnCount, CIDataMatrixCodeECCVersion eccVersion)
long
getColumnCount()
CIDataMatrixCodeECCVersion
getEccVersion()
NSData
getErrorCorrectedPayload()
long
getRowCount()
protected long
init(NSData errorCorrectedPayload, long rowCount, long columnCount, CIDataMatrixCodeECCVersion eccVersion)
-
Methods inherited from class org.robovm.apple.coreimage.CIBarcodeDescriptor
encode, init, supportsSecureCoding
-
Methods inherited from class org.robovm.apple.foundation.NSObject
addKeyValueObserver, addKeyValueObserver, afterMarshaled, alloc, autorelease, autorelease, awakeFromNib, conformsToProtocol, copy, description, didChangeValue, didChangeValue, didChangeValues, doDispose, equals, forceSkipInit, getAutoContentAccessingProxy, getClassForCoder, getClassForKeyedArchiver, getKeyValueCoder, getObservationInfo, hash, hashCode, init, isEqual, isKindOfClass, isMemberOfClass, mutableCopy, performSelector, performSelector, performSelector, performSelector, performSelector, performSelector, performSelector, performSelectorInBackground, performSelectorOnMainThread, performSelectorOnMainThread, performSelectorV, performSelectorV, performSelectorV, release, release, removeKeyValueObserver, removeKeyValueObservers, respondsToSelector, retain, retain, retainCount, setObservationInfo, toString, willChangeValue, willChangeValue, willChangeValues
-
-
-
-
Constructor Detail
-
CIDataMatrixCodeDescriptor
public CIDataMatrixCodeDescriptor()
-
CIDataMatrixCodeDescriptor
protected CIDataMatrixCodeDescriptor(NSObject.Handle h, long handle)
-
CIDataMatrixCodeDescriptor
protected CIDataMatrixCodeDescriptor(NSObject.SkipInit skipInit)
-
CIDataMatrixCodeDescriptor
public CIDataMatrixCodeDescriptor(NSData errorCorrectedPayload, long rowCount, long columnCount, CIDataMatrixCodeECCVersion eccVersion)
-
-
Method Detail
-
getErrorCorrectedPayload
public NSData getErrorCorrectedPayload()
-
getRowCount
public long getRowCount()
-
getColumnCount
public long getColumnCount()
-
getEccVersion
public CIDataMatrixCodeECCVersion getEccVersion()
-
init
protected long init(NSData errorCorrectedPayload, long rowCount, long columnCount, CIDataMatrixCodeECCVersion eccVersion)
-
descriptor
public static CIDataMatrixCodeDescriptor descriptor(NSData errorCorrectedPayload, long rowCount, long columnCount, CIDataMatrixCodeECCVersion eccVersion)
-
-